A Coruña,La Coruña(Spanish:[la koˈɾuɲa], previously official name), inEnglish:Corunnais a city and municipality of Galicia,Spain. It is the second-largest city in theautonomous communityandseventeenthoverall in the country. The city is the provincial capital of the province of the samename, having also served as political capital of theKingdom of Galiciafrom the 16th to the 19th centuries, and as a regional administrative centre between 1833 and 1982, before being replaced by Santiago de Compostela.
A Coruña is a busy port located on apromontoryin the entrance of an estuary in a large gulf (thePortus Magnus Artabrorumof the classical geographers) on the Atlantic Ocean. It provides a distribution point for agricultural goods from the region.
